GENERAL REVISOR'S NOTE TO SUBTITLE:

Former Art. 76A, §§ 1 through 5 and former Art. 54, §§ 8
through 11(a) applied to public bodies of the State and of its
political subdivisions. This subtitle includes only those former
provisions that related to the State. The provisions that
related to political subdivisions now appear in Art. 24, §§ 5-101
through 5-117 of the Code.

SUBTITLE 7. REORGANIZATIONS.

10-701. SCOPE OF SUBTITLE.

THIS SUBTITLE APPLIES IF THE GENERAL ASSEMBLY:

(1)  ABOLISHES A UNIT OF THE STATE GOVERNMENT; OR

(2)  TRANSFERS, WHOLLY OR PARTLY, A FUNCTION OR
AUTHORITY OF THE UNIT TO A SUCCESSOR.

REVISOR'S NOTE: This section is new language added to avoid
repetition of the former references such as "abolished
or superseded by any act of the legislature".
